DIRECTIONS

01 Step

Recipe View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C). (5 minutes)

02 Step

Recipe View In a large b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, sweetened condensed milk, and egg yolks until smooth. Stir in 1 teaspoon of c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, and salt. (5 minutes)

03 Step

Recipe View In a separate clean, dry glass or metal bowl, whip the egg whites until soft peaks form. Gently fold the whipped egg whites into the pumpkin mixture, being careful not to deflate them. (5 minutes)

04 Step

Recipe View Pour the pumpkin filling into the unbaked pie shell. (2 minutes)

05 Step

Recipe View Bake in the preheated oven for 15 minutes. (15 minutes)

06 Step

Recipe View While the pie is baking, prepare the streusel topping: In a small bowl, combine the flour, brown sugar, and 1 teaspoon cinnamon. Cut in the cold butter using a fork or pastry blender until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. Stir in the chopped walnuts. (10 minutes)

07 Step

Recipe View After the initial 15 minutes of baking, reduce the oven temperature to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Sprinkle the streusel topping evenly over the partially baked pie. (2 minutes)

08 Step

Recipe View Bake for an additional 40 minutes, or until the filling is set and the streusel topping is golden brown. A knife inserted into the center should come out clean. (40 minutes)

09 Step

Recipe View Let the pie cool completely on a wire rack before serving. This allows the filling to set properly. (60 minutes)

For a richer flavor, use a high-quality pumpkin puree.
Ensure the butter for the streusel is very cold to create a crumbly texture.
If the crust starts to brown too quickly, cover the edges with foil.
Serve chilled or at room temperature with a dollop of freshly wh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
Consider adding a pinch of ground cloves or allspice to the pumpkin mixture for an even more complex flavor profile.
